Understanding the IELTS Test Format

The IELTS test comprises four sections: Listening, Reading, Writing, and Speaking. Each section is designed to evaluate different aspects of language proficiency:

  1. Listening: Consists of four recordings of native English speakers and a series of questions.
  2. Reading: Includes three long texts that range from descriptive and factual to discursive and analytical.
  3. Writing: Contains two tasks – one requiring a descriptive report based on given data, and the other an essay in response to a point of view, argument, or problem.
  4. Speaking: Involves a face-to-face interview, including short questions, speaking at length about a familiar topic, and a structured discussion.

Understanding the test format is the first step towards effective preparation.

Key Strategies for IELTS Preparation

  1. Set Clear Goals: Determine the band score required for your specific purpose, whether it’s for academic, professional, or immigration purposes. This helps in tailoring your preparation efforts accordingly.

  2. Create a Study Schedule: Develop a consistent study plan that allocates time to each section of the test. Regular practice is essential for retaining knowledge and honing skills.

  3. Use Quality Study Materials: Invest in reputable IELTS preparation books and online resources. The British Council, Cambridge, and IDP offer high-quality materials that include practice tests and detailed explanations.

  4. Take Practice Tests: Regularly take full-length practice tests under timed conditions. This helps familiarize you with the test format, improve time management skills, and identify areas needing improvement.

  5. Focus on Weaknesses: Analyze your practice test results to pinpoint weak areas. Spend extra time strengthening these areas through targeted practice and review.

  6. Engage in English: Improve overall English proficiency by reading English newspapers, watching English films, and conversing with fluent English speakers.

  7. Join a Preparation Course: Enrolling in an IELTS preparation course provides structured guidance, expert instruction, and valuable feedback. Consider both in-person and online course options.

Tips for Effective IELTS Preparation

  1. Listening: Improve listening skills by regularly listening to English podcasts, news, and movies. Practice with different accents and focus on understanding the main ideas and specific details.

  2. Reading: Enhance reading skills by reading a variety of English texts, such as newspapers, magazines, and academic articles. Practice skimming and scanning techniques to quickly identify key information.

  3. Writing: Develop writing skills by practicing different types of essays and reports. Focus on structuring your essays clearly, using appropriate vocabulary, and checking for grammatical accuracy.

  4. Speaking: Improve speaking skills by engaging in English conversations with friends or language partners. Practice common IELTS speaking topics and work on fluency, pronunciation, and coherence.

Personalized Study Plans

Creating a personalized study plan tailored to your strengths and weaknesses can make a significant difference in your preparation. Here’s a sample study plan for a month:

  • Week 1: Focus on understanding the test format and practicing listening skills. Take a full-length practice test to assess your starting point.
  • Week 2: Concentrate on reading skills, practicing different question types and improving speed. Review listening practice test results and identify areas for improvement.
  • Week 3: Develop writing skills by practicing essay and report writing. Focus on grammar, vocabulary, and coherence. Continue practicing listening and reading.
  • Week 4: Enhance speaking skills by engaging in English conversations and practicing common IELTS speaking topics. Take another full-length practice test to assess progress and adjust your study plan accordingly.
